4 lessonsWhy fluency matters on Gallium
Punctuation and digits are a small share of the characters you type and a large share of the time you lose, because they are the keys that never got systematic practice.
On Gallium, your pinkies are happier but sustained speed on long passages is still below your QWERTY number. Symbols and the number row are usually the last part of that gap to close.
Every Gallium session tracks per-letter and per-word accuracy, so the drills keep pointing at the keys that are actually slow rather than the ones you assume are.
